WebBeagle was a Royal Navy ship, famed for taking English naturalist Charles Darwin on his first expedition around the world in 1831–36. Beagle was launched at Woolwich Dockyard, … HMS Beagle was a Cherokee-class 10-gun brig-sloop of the Royal Navy, one of more than 100 ships of this class. The vessel, constructed at a cost of £7,803 (roughly equivalent to £664,000 in 2024), was launched on 11 May 1820 from the Woolwich Dockyard on the River Thames. http://scihi.org/second-voyage-beagle/ WebHMS Beagle was a Cherokee-class 10-gun brig-sloop of the Royal Navy, one of more than 100 ships of this class. It was designed by Sir Henry Peake in 1807. Beagle's keel was laid in June 1818, construction cost £7,803, and the ship was launched on 11 May 1820.
